Health Benefits of Mushrooms
Mushrooms are not only flavorful but also packed with essential nutrients and health benefits. They are low in calories, fat-free, and cholesterol-free, making them a great option for those looking to maintain a healthy diet. Mushrooms are an excellent source of B-vitamins such as riboflavin, niacin, and pantothenic acid, which play vital roles in metabolism and overall well-being. They also provide a good dose of minerals like selenium, copper, and potassium, along with antioxidants that can help boost the immune system.
Grilling Tips for Perfect Mushrooms
To achieve perfectly grilled mushrooms, consider these tips:
- Select the Right Mushrooms: While you can grill almost any type of mushroom, certain varieties work exceptionally well. Portobello, shiitake, cremini, and oyster mushrooms are popular choices due to their meaty texture and rich flavors.
- Clean the Mushrooms Properly: To remove any dirt or debris, gently wipe the mushrooms with a damp paper towel or rinse them quickly. Avoid soaking them in water, as mushrooms tend to absorb liquids, which may affect their texture during grilling.
- Marinate for Enhanced Flavor: Marinating mushrooms before grilling can add an extra layer of taste. A simple marinade with olive oil, garlic, herbs, and a splash of balsamic vinegar works wonders.
- Preheat the Grill: Ensure your grill is preheated to medium-high heat. This allows for even cooking and creates those beautiful grill marks.
- Use Skewers or Grill Baskets: To prevent smaller mushrooms from falling through the grates, use skewers or grill baskets to keep them intact and cook them evenly.
- Control Cooking Time: Cooking times may vary depending on the size and type of mushrooms. Generally, larger mushrooms like portobellos may take 5-7 minutes per side, while smaller ones like shiitakes may require 2-3 minutes.
- Avoid Overcooking: Keep an eye on the mushrooms to avoid overcooking. When they become tender and slightly golden, they are ready to be taken off the grill.
Delicious Grilled Mushroom Recipes
- Grilled Portobello Mushroom Burgers: Marinate portobello caps with balsamic vinegar, garlic, and herbs. Grill them until tender and juicy. Serve on a toasted bun with lettuce, tomato, and your favorite toppings.
- Garlic Butter Grilled Mushrooms: Toss button mushrooms in garlic-infused butter, season with salt, pepper, and fresh herbs. Grill until perfectly charred, and serve as a delightful side dish.
- Grilled Mushroom Skewers: Alternate cremini mushrooms with bell peppers, onions, and cherry tomatoes on skewers. Brush with olive oil and grill until veggies are tender and lightly charred.
- Stuffed Grilled Mushrooms: Remove the stems from button mushrooms and fill the cavity with a mixture of breadcrumbs, herbs, cheese, and olive oil. Grill until the stuffing is golden and mushrooms are cooked through.
